Firearm Training North Carolina

Find North Carolina Shooting Classes Near You

Find NC Gun Training Near You

To use the search tool, simply type in your ZIP code in the search box below. You’ll quickly see a list of the classes available in your area. Then use our pre-defined filters to narrow your search.

Some of our most popular filters include:

  • Concealed carry training (listed as CCW in the filter section)
  • Basic training
  • Intermediate courses
  • Advanced firearm training
  • Virtual simulation courses
  • Women’s only courses
  • Active shooter response training

Click on “More Filters” to see the complete list of available filters.

Set Personal Goals for Your Firearm Training

After you’ve completed your first NC gun training course, you might be wondering which class you should take next. To determine your next course, we recommend setting personal training goals.

Your personal development path will depend on how you plan on using your firearm skills. Are you training for a competition? Are you an avid hunter? Or are you looking for additional safety classes?

Once you’ve set your personal goals, our experts will recommend milestones and next steps or suggestions for your next course.  

Begin Your Next Class Today

Whether you’re looking to better your accuracy, improve your hunting shot, or protect your family, take the first step by finding a certified gun training expert in your neighborhood. Type in your area code below and find a NC firearm training course today!



Most classes use a Pistol unless otherwise specified.

Specialties / Other

Advanced Courses
Non-Live Fire

Sport Shooting

154 classes found in North Carolina:

Looking for a specific instructor or business?

Search for Instructors